I did this mod on a previous motorhome. So when we traded in our Class C for a Class A, I knew I wanted to change out the original analog thermostat as soon as possible. It was a direct replacement of my old 6 wire Coleman Mach. (Model # 83303362) Even used the same screw holes. Only took about 15 minutes from start to finish. One of the BEST upgrades to do, in my humble opinion....
